Hey Brad, welcome to Forward Wake;
It’s been a pretty big, if not frustrating year for you, your literally killing it right now,
despite coming back from an ACL injury last year and now just recovering from shoulder
surgery. What’s going on?
RAD
B
LE
EE
Sm
Yeah I have been going through a pretty rough patch.. I blew my ACL in 2009 and spent
6 months off the water, then after getting back to the USA I discovered that an old shoulder injury was more than just something time would heal. So I cut my trip short and got
back to NZ to get my shoulder reconstructed.
Since my shoulder surgery I have just been relaxing and letting my shoulder recover.
After four weeks and now in the new year and the shoulder is feeling good, I am out of
the sling and starting on my basic rehab.
Tough break, when do you expect to be back on the water?
I should be back on the water by the end of May provided my recovery goes to plan. It
will be then that I go back to the US to start my comeback. Until then I will be working
extremely hard on getting my body back into shape so I can come back strong.
You have been riding for Ronix for quite a while now... what’s it like riding for a major
board manufacturor?
Its been great riding for Ronix, I got picked up by them not long after they launched and
have I really enjoyed getting together with the team for photo and video shoots ever
since. Everyone at Ronix is super cool and we always have such a rad time when the
whole team is together.
Its amazing to ride for such a core brand with the best product on the market, I know I
can rely on my gear to perform whenever I am on the water.
And when can we expect a ‘Brad Smeele’ Pro model board?
I am not too sure yet when I will have a pro model, it has been a goal of mine since I
started riding but my shoulder and knee surgeries have been pretty major setbacks.
I am hoping to have a board in the 2012 line but more realistically it could be in 2013.
